famille et le modèle de CPU. Cela se fait dans le fichier Makefile.features. Ce fichier Makefile liste également les fonctionnalités (i.e. les pilotes de périphériq... nternes et des périphériques sont définis dans le fichier d'entête periph_conf.h. Ce choix est dû au fait q... tabilité. Toutes ces macros sont définies dans le fichier d'entête board.h.
==== L'abstraction niveau CPU
code spécifique au support des microcontrôleurs (fichier d'entête des fabricants, définitions, pilotes de ... r défaut, make cherche dans le dossier courant un fichier Makefile donc la compilation peut se faire de 2 f... nger de dossier à chaque fois.
C'est toujours le fichier Makefile de l'application qui doit être vu par ma... nsuite à inclure les règles génériques (le fameux fichier Makefile.include) en fin de Makefile, dans l'étap
nouveau projet que vous nommerez Act1. Ajoutez un fichier C dans lequel vous copierez le code du fichier main.c de l’archive (vous pouvez aussi directement l’import... Décommentez toutes les lignes commentées de votre fichier C (lignes 2, 6, 9 et 11). Vous devriez avoir un c... Projet > New µVision Project... ;
* On crée le fichier projet "act1" dans notre dossier dédié au projet
éralement implémentée, pour chaque carte, dans le fichier boards/<board name>/board.c. La fonction board_in... on de l'initialisation du noyau se trouve dans le fichier core/kernel_init.c et elle consiste simplement à ... 'API pour manipuler les mutex est définie dans le fichier mutex.h. Son utilisation est très simple:
<code ... iser des sémaphores dans RIOT est définie dans le fichier semaphores.h.
Pour plus de détails, vous pouvez